Mathanga Vellapayar Erissery / Pumpkin - Black Eyed Beans Erissery

Ingredients:
2 cups pumpkin, peeled and chopped into cubes
1/2 cup black eyed beans / vellapayar
1 cup + 1/2 cup grated coconut
1/4 tsp + 1/4 tsp turmeric powder
1/2 tsp chilli powder
1/2 tsp pepper powder
1 tsp cumin seeds
3 garlic cloves
3 green chillies
salt to taste
2 sprig curry leaves
3 dry red chillies
1 tsp mustard seeds
2 tbsp coconut oil
Preparation:
- Soak black eyed beans in water for 1 hour and then cook in pressure cooker adding enough water and salt for 3-4 whistles. Drain the water and keep it aside.
- Grind together 1 cup grated coconut, 1/4 tsp turmeric powder, garlic, cumin seeds, green chillies and few curry leaves to a coarse mixture and keep it aside.
- In a pan, add chopped pumpkin, chilli powder, 1/4 tsp turmeric powder, pepper powder, salt and 1 cup of water and cook till done.
- Then add cooked black eyed beans and the ground coconut paste and mix well.
- Add hot water if it is very thick and bring to a boil and cook for 4-5 minutes over low flame till the raw smell goes. Adjust the salt and switch off the flame.
- Heat oil in another pan and splutter mustard seeds.
- Add dry red chillies, curry leaves and 1/2 cup grated coconut and fry till coconut turns brown in colour.
- Switch off the flame and pour this tempering over the erissery.
- Keep it covered for 10 minutes and then mix well and serve with rice…
